Vegas is a beautiful 4 1/2 year old male harlequin with gorgeous blue eyes and natural ears. He loves his people and has come to adore the 2 1/2 year old little boy. He ios so happy and wags his tail so much, he has some issues with happy tail. Vegas is crate trained and does well, but we think he really misses his canine friends when he’s left alone. He came from a family of other dogs and has been flying solo since he has been fostered. He pulls a bit on a leash but loves going for walks. He knows how to sit and lay down (we’re still a little shaky on stay). He also does very well taking rides in the car. He traveled for Thanksgiving and slept most of the time. Vegas has not taken to any toys but will sit pretty for a treat. He is not so much a counter surfer as he is a counter sniffer. His favorite food to sniff belongs to the 2 1/2 year old. He is a big leaner and loves belly rubs, he even groans when they’re really good!
